17.2 Specifications—
Models: LEDR 400F, 900F, 1400F
General
Frequency Ranges: 330–512 MHz (LEDR 400F)
800–960 MHz (LEDR 900F)
1350–1535 MHz (LEDR 1400F)
RF Occupied Bandwidth: 500 kHz, 1 MHz & 2 MHz
User Data Rates: 1 x E1 (2.048 Mbps)
2 x E1 (4.096 Mbps)
4 x E1 (8.192 Mbps)
Permitted Data Throughput: Channel Size
Data Rate
500 kHz 1 x E1 (2.048 Mbps)
1 MHz 2 x E1 (4.096 Mbps)
2 MHz 4 x E1 (8.192 Mbps)
Modulation Type: 32 QAM, 16 QAM, QPSK
Forward Error Correction (FEC): Reed-Solomon
Acquisition Time (Typical): From power up, 10 seconds
Voltage Range: 24 Vdc or 48 Vdc (±20%)
Power Consumption: Less than 60 watts (non-protected configuration)
Temperature Range: –5° to 50° C
Humidity: ≤ 90% non-condensing @ 40° C
Size: 1RU, 19 Inch rack mount compatible
45 mm (1.75 in) high, 1RU
426 mm (16.75 in) wide (excluding rack brackets)
305 mm (12 in) deep
Transmitter
Transmit Power: +30 dBm (1 watt) at antenna port
Output Control Range: 0 dB to –10 dB
Frequency Stability: 1.5 ppm
Spurious Outputs: < –60 dBc (400F)
< –60 dBm (1400F)
Receiver
